Cloning the classics
Cloning the classics is my internet homage to the great classic arcade games from the Golden Age of Video Arcade Games
From the late 70s video arcade games had started to evolved from simple black and white vector drawings with basic sound effects up to multi colored animated sprites with synthesized voice samples.
Even with these advances in hardware these classic arcade games still had to rely on solid gameplay to draw the gamers in. It is often a mix of nostalgia and the intense focus on gameplay that draws gamers back to play these classic arcade games once more.
With the advances in hardware, software and tools available today it is quite possible to revisit these classic arcade games in new formats. My goal is to document, design and code faithful clones of my favorite arcade games as Java Applets.
